About the Role
The Payroll & Finance Specialist is responsible for the day-to-day financial integrity and payroll accuracy of the district. This role manages the full cycle of Accounts Payable ensuring all transactions comply with UFARS (Uniform Financial Accounting and Reporting Standards) and state mandates. From processing bi-monthly payroll and managing tax withholdings, this position ensures that the district's fiscal operations are transparent, compliant, and efficient.
Responsibilities
Payroll
- Execute semi-monthly payroll, including the calculation of taxes and the filing of federal and state reports (941s, W-2s, etc.).
- Record and update employee information (tax exemptions, address changes, pay changes, and terminations) and process employee leave activity.
- Partner with Human Resources to ensure all employees are compensated accurately according to current employment contracts.
- Reconcile monthly insurance and benefits bills for accuracy and prepare union dues deduction reports.
- Serve as a resource for employees to resolve payroll concerns or discrepancies.
Accounts Payable
- Coordinate and process all accounts payable, including matching invoices to purchase orders and reconciling credit card receipts.
- Ensure all financial activity aligns with UFARS standards and prepare annual 1099 forms.
- Prepare the monthly board check/wire register for School Board approval.
- Maintain vendor files (including W-9s), process and mail vendor checks, and manage AP-related email and correspondence.
- Maintain an organized electronic filing system and manage records according to the state retention schedule.
